What is a Category B Driving License?
A Category B driving license, frequently described as a cars and truck driving license, is a kind of driving license that allows the holder to run a broad variety of automobiles. Particularly, it allows the driving of:
- Cars and little vans: Vehicles with an optimum licensed mass (MAM) not surpassing 3,500 kilograms (7,716 pounds).
- Automatic and manual transmission cars: The license covers both kinds of transmission.
- Light trucks and delivery vans: Vehicles created and used for the carriage of goods, with a maximum weight not exceeding 3,500 kgs.
Requirements for Obtaining a Category B Driving License
To acquire a Category B driving license, people must satisfy several requirements, which might differ somewhat depending upon the nation. However, the general criteria are as follows:
-
Age Requirement:
- Minimum Age: Applicants need to be at least 17 years old to begin discovering to drive and 18 years of ages to request a complete driving license.
- Younger Applicants: In some nations, people can get a provisional license at the age of 15 years and 9 months, permitting them to practice driving with a qualified trainer or a licensed driver over 21 years old.
-
Theory Test:
- Multiple Choice Questions: The theory test includes a series of multiple-choice concerns created to evaluate the candidate's understanding of traffic guidelines, road indications, and safe driving practices.
- Danger Perception Test: This part of the test assesses the candidate's ability to identify possible risks on the roadway.
-
Practical Driving Test:
- Driving Skills: The dry run assesses the applicant's capability to drive safely and effectively in numerous traffic conditions.
- Maneuvers: The test includes maneuvers such as parallel parking, reversing around a corner, and emergency stops.
- Independent Driving: Applicants are required to drive independently, following instructions from a map or traffic indications.
-
Medical Fitness:
- Health Check: Applicants should meet certain medical standards, consisting of vision requirements and no disqualifying medical conditions that could hinder driving ability.
Advantages and Limitations of a Category B Driving License
Holders of a Category B driving license delight in several privileges, but there are also some restrictions:
-
Privileges:
- Vehicle Types: As mentioned, the license allows the holder to drive cars and trucks, little vans, and light trucks.
- International Recognition: A Category B driving license is acknowledged in lots of countries, making it much easier to lease a vehicle or drive abroad.
- Employment Opportunities: Possessing a Category B driving license can enhance job prospects, especially in functions that need driving.
-
Limitations:
- Vehicle Weight: The optimum authorized mass (MAM) of the automobile need to not go beyond 3,500 kgs.
- Towing: If the overall weight of the vehicle and trailer surpasses 3,500 kgs, a various classification of license might be required.
